Medical Director
Dr. Kaplan is a member of the Affiliate Faculty as an Assistant Professor in the Department of Psychiatry at the University of South Florida.
Dr. Kaplan is a Diplomate of the American Board of Psychiatry and Neurology, the American Board of Forensic Medicine, and the American Board of Disability Analysts.
He has a private practice in Lutz, Florida where he treats patients who suffer from a variety of Psychiatric and Substance Use Disorders. In addition, Dr. Kaplan provides psychiatric consultation at NeuLifeRehab (residential rehabilitation facility specializing in traumatic brain and spinal cord injuries). Previously, Dr. Kaplan was the Medical Director of Charter Hospital of Pasco, a mental health inpatient hospital.
Dr. Kaplan is the Chief Corporate Medical Officer for Lakeview Health, a company specializing in Addiction Residential and Outpatient Treatment.
He is a Forensic Psychiatrist providing the courts with expert opinions regarding a wide variety of criminal and civil issues.
Dr. Kaplan has participated in phase 3 and phase 4 research studies regarding psychiatric medications. He has published various articles in peer-reviewed journals. Over the past 20 years, Dr. Kaplan has lectured over 100,000 medical professionals, nationally and internationally.
Dr. Kaplan has consulted with various health and disability insurance companies during the past 25 years providing services including peer review, utilization review and quality of care issues. Dr. Kaplan was the Medical Director of Mental Health Services at Saint Augustine Health Care from 1995 to 2000, the first Medicaid HMO to provide carved-in Behavioral Health Services. Dr. Kaplan is currently a consultant for Consolidated Health Plans.

Chief Operating Officer
Andrea has worked in the Behavioral Health field since 2007 when she served as a Social Worker for the Commonwealth of Massachusetts Department of Children and Families. Andrea worked with families who were suffering from mental health and substance use disorders, domestic violence, environmental hazards, and neglect.
Relocating to Florida in 2009, Andrea joined the Florida Department of Children and Families as a Child Protective Investigator. Over the next 7 years, Andrea worked in various roles in the Child Welfare system, serving as a Dependency Case Manager, Mental Health Targeted Case Manager, Family Services Coordinator, and Parenting Instructor. In 2014, Andrea joined Centene Corporation as a Trainer II for the Child Welfare Specialty Plan offered by Sunshine Health. In this role, Andrea provided trainings on various Behavioral Health topics to Child Welfare Stakeholders and at conferences such as the Florida NASW (National Association of Social Workers) annual conference.
While working in these multiple Behavioral Health settings, Andrea earned her Master of Social Work degree and completed two internships: one at an inpatient hospice facility and the other with a primary substance use residential program. Andrea worked with the patients and families involved in the programs and provided treatment and support for their respective challenges.
In 2017, Andrea was offered a full, merit-based scholarship for the full-time, accelerated, Master of Business Administration program at the University of Florida. After earning her MBA in 2018, she joined the CEO Development Program with Universal Health Services, Inc. In this role, she served as the COO for free-standing, psychiatric hospitals. She helped open a brand-new 74-bed psychiatric hospital, Palm Point Behavioral Health, in Titusville, Florida, and oversaw multiple departments. After working with Palm Point for two years, Andrea moved to Central Florida Behavioral Hospital, a large psychiatric hospital in Orlando, Florida that offers inpatient, outpatient, and ECT services. Andrea joined Harmony Hills in August of 2021.
